Output b28dcb3075e1c93d23d56d1c85d1e9a45dc73bb5cc1a9e27bd5195fcea6230b5:0

value
1002683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 809424da4b50dbac05a20eaa2f797588130c9768 OP_EQUAL
address
3DQstKYc1EHx7g39fZU5v6BYwvW8uQSy6C
transaction
b28dcb3075e1c93d23d56d1c85d1e9a45dc73bb5cc1a9e27bd5195fcea6230b5
spent
true